SECURITY CLEARANCE: Must have or be able to obtain UK Eyes Only SC Security Clearance via the UK Intelligence Community (UKIC) process.
Location: Newport, South Wales (some hybrid working available subject to our Hybrid Working Policy).
Role Overview: The role of Junior Service Delivery Manager will encompass a wide range of tasks including data analytics, report writing, collating data to create reports/metrics, SLA measurement, management and assisting with stakeholder coordination and management of service delivery tasks required to adhere to customer contracts.
Responsibilities:
- Monitors, reports and manages the fulfilment of the SLAs.
- Manages actions for mitigation in case of non‑fulfilment in agreement with the product manager and the maintenance cost allocation together with the business.
- Drives and reports on the delivery of IS services according to Service Level Agreements and cost optimization for infrastructure or applications.
- Defines the required corrective actions to be led to meet the objectives and drives the associated operational teams.
- Ensures services are delivered in accordance with agreed customer requirements and that they continue to meet or exceed expectations.
- Monitors both insourced and outsourced teams and activities (in conjunction with contract management done in the sourcing teams).
Qualifications:
- Produce report and be able to interpret raw data.
- Work across multiple departments in order to coordinate processes and manage SLAs.
- Work across multiple projects with changing priorities.
- Time management, planning and organisational skills are key.
